Is it safe to leave LLYX on the exchange?

It is a custody choice, not a safety switch. While the coin sits there the exchange holds the keys: convenient, recoverable if you lose your password, and dependent on the exchange staying solvent and keeping withdrawals open. Moving it to a wallet you control removes that dependency and costs one withdrawal fee — from $0.1085 for LLYX. For a trading balance, staying put is reasonable; for a long hold, most people move.

Which network should I use for LLYX?

LLYX is issued on 2 networks and they are not interchangeable — LLYX sent over Solana will not arrive at an address on X Layer. Solana is the one most exchanges use (2 of them). Withdrawal fees differ per network too, sometimes by an order of magnitude, so the cheapest network is worth checking as well as the cheapest exchange.
